Locksmiths Clapham
Address: 25 Wilton Rd, Pimlico, London SW1V 1LW, UK
Address: 416c Streatham High Rd, London SW16 6EX, UK
Address: unit 201, 235 Earls Ct Rd, London SW5 9FE, UK
Address: 63, Wolverton House, Sedan Way, London SE17 2AD, UK
Address: 132B Streatham Vale, London SW16 5BF, UK
Address: 158A Cromwell Rd, London SW7 4EJ, UK
Address: Unit 17, Vale Industrial Park, 170 Rowan Rd, London SW16 5BN, UK
Address: 19 Wimbledon Bridge, London SW19 7NH, UK